Caring for the environment Energy saving washing This dishwasher is exceptionally economical in the use of water and electricity. For best results follow these tips: ^ For lowest energy consumption and the gentlest washing of china and crystal, connect the dishwasher to a cold water source. ^ For fastest possible wash times, yet higher energy consumption, connect the dishwasher to a hot water source. ^ Make full use of the baskets without overloading for the most economical washing. ^ Use the co

Before using for the first time To open the door To close the door ^ Push the baskets in. ^ Lift the door and push until it clicks into position. ^ Pull the handle to open the door. If the door is opened during operation, the dishwasher will stop running. Once the door is closed the program will continue. 10

Before using for the first time The amount set can be recognized by the flashing rhythm of the upper right indicator (see table). Rinse aid amount Flashing rhythm in ml 0– 1 Once 2 Twice 3 Three times 4 Four times 5 Five times 6 Six times ^ Press the program button until the upper right program indicator lights. ^ Select the desired setting with the program button. Every touch of the button increases the level. The programmed dosage is saved. ^ Turn the dishwasher off o. 13
